Manzanilla Viva la Pepa
Manzanilla Viva la Pepa is a generous wine produced by Bodegas Sánchez Romate in Jerez. It is made from the Palomino Fino grape. Likewise, Manzanilla Viva la Pepa receives a biological aging of 3 years in barrels. The result is a manzanilla wine for a perfect aperitif.
It is a fortificied wine made from the Palomino Fino variety (100%) by Bodegas Sánchez Romate, under the Jerez designation of origin. Presents a biological aging of more than 3 years in the cellar in soleras.
Manzanilla Viva la Pepa is a very pale and bright sharp yellow color. Its sharp and delicate aromas stand out with floral notes with hints of chamomile and chamomile. It also has memories of almonds and bakery aromas. On the palate it is a dry but delicate wine. It has a slight acidity that produces a sensation of freshness and a persistent and slightly bitter finish.
